Role Summary

We are looking for an experienced Database Lead with expertise in Oracle Database Administration, Oracle-to-Oracle database migration, and automation/scripting. The ideal candidate should have hands-on experience with at least one cloud platform (AWS, Azure, or Oracle Cloud Infrastructure) and be capable of leading enterprise database migration and modernization initiatives.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ead end-to-end Oracle-to-Oracle database migration, upgrade, and consolidation projects.
  • Plan and execute database migrations with minimal downtime.
  • Install, configure, administer, and maintain Oracle databases (11g/12c/19c/21c).
  • Perform database cloning, refresh, patching, upgrades, backup, and recovery activities.
  • Administer Oracle RAC, ASM, Data Guard, RMAN, and Data Pump.
  • Monitor and optimize database performance, SQL execution plans, indexing, and resource utilization.
  • Develop automation scripts for database provisioning, health checks, backup, monitoring, and deployment.
  • Work with cloud infrastructure teams to deploy and manage Oracle databases on AWS, Azure, or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I).
  • Collaborate with application, infrastructure, and DevOps teams to support migration and production environments.
  • Troubleshoot complex production issues and provide root cause analysis.
  • Prepare migration documentation, SOPs, and operational runbooks.
  • Mentor junior DBAs and provide technical leadership.

Required Skills:

  • 8 12 years of hands-on experience in Oracle Database Administration.
  • Strong experience in Oracle-to-Oracle database migration and version upgrades.
  • Expertise in Oracle RAC, ASM, Data Guard, RMAN, Oracle Data Pump, and GoldenGate.
  • Hands-on experience with at least one cloud platform:
  • AWS
  • Microsoft Azure
  •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I)
  • Strong Shell scripting (Bash/Korn) and experience with Python or Perl for database automation.
  • Expertise in Oracle performance tuning, SQL optimization, indexing, and partitioning.
  • Experience with Linux/Unix administration.
  • Strong knowledge of backup, recovery, high availability (HA), and disaster recovery (DR).

Preferred Skills

  • Experience with Infrastructure as Code (Terraform or Ansible).
  • Exposure to CI/CD tools such as Jenkins or GitLab CI.
  • Experience with monitoring tools such as Oracle Enterprise Manager (OEM), CloudWatch, or Azure Monitor.

Oracle Certified Professional (OCP) certification is preferred.
